The htop monitoring system is a command line tool that allows you to control critical system resources or server processes in real time. – It is possible to use the mouse to select the list items. – You can press “e” to print a set of environment variables for a process. – In htop you do not need to enter the processing number or priority value to reprocess. – In htop you can kill more than one process without inserting your PIDs. – This program starts quickly because it can not wait to receive data. – In htop you can move vertically to see the complete list of steps and move horizontally to view the complete command lines. The point of this tool is that the main processing in this list is displayed in white and the rest of the child processing is displayed in green. You can also sort processes based on CPU and RAM usage by clicking on existing headings such as cpu and memory.
